What does this company do? What do they sell? Who are their customers?
DENTSPLY Sirona Inc. is a leading manufacturer and distributor in the dental equipment and solutions industry. The company specializes in designing, developing, manufacturing, and selling a diverse range of dental products and technologies, including dental equipment, imaging systems, and motorized handpieces. With its headquarters in York, North Carolina, and operations worldwide, DENTSPLY Sirona serves dental professionals, dental laboratories, and clinics, as well as educational institutions that require advanced dental solutions. Its core focus lies in providing innovative products that enhance clinical outcomes and efficiency for dental practitioners. The company's customers are primarily dentists, dental specialists, hygienists, dental labs, and healthcare organizations focused on oral care.

What were the major events that happened this quarter?
In the most recent quarter, DENTSPLY Sirona experienced a decline in both revenue and profit, with total revenue falling by 10.6%, the steepest drop among its peers in the dental equipment sector. The company also issued a cut to its full-year EPS guidance and reported a notable drop in operating margin, with performance lagging behind both sector averages and analyst expectations. Moreover, DENTSPLY Sirona announced a significant financial maneuver—an accelerated share repurchase agreement amounting to $150 million, in partnership with Bank of America, in an effort to manage capital allocation. Other notable developments included maintaining its Wellspect Healthcare unit and facing headwinds from weak U.S. demand and product transitions. The quarter was also characterized by cost pressures from tariffs and sluggish performance in multiple business segments.

What were the major events that happened this quarter?
In the most recent quarter, DENTSPLY SIRONA launched notable products such as the Primescan 2, which strengthened its position in the dental CAD/CAM market. The company also faced significant challenges, including voluntary suspension of BYTE sales due to regulatory examinations impacting their orthodontic segment. A crucial transformation strategy is underway, with progress reaching over 70%, aiming to streamline operations and enhance efficiency. The company reported a non-cash impairment charge of $500 million, reflecting market and regulatory adversities. Despite these hurdles, there was organic growth in some segments, demonstrating resilience amid difficulties.
